Kuler

I sat for hours in Design 101 trying to get a even coats of cadmium red, cadmium yellow medium hue, and pthalo blue acrylic and their various combinations in perfect circles to learn the basics of complementary colors and other ins and outs of color theory.  Now several years later, it all comes back to haunt me with Adobe's Kuler.  I've seen several for-pay downloadable apps to do this, but Kuler is free and web-based (Flash).  Simply pick from a library of pallets or generate your own using a variety of color relationships.  Use with Firebug for quickly knocking out CSS color schemes.
